The 10th Congressional District of New Jersey held a special election for the U.S. House of Representatives on November 6, 2012. The election was to fill the vacancy left by the death of Representative Donald Payne (D).[1] The special election dates were the same as the state's scheduled primary and general elections: June 5, 2012, and November 6, 2012.[2]

New Jersey was redistricted in 2012; the special election took place among voters from the pre-redistricting 10th District. The full-term representative was elected by voters in the new 10th.[3]
